According to Canelo, Mayweather first requested 147, and then went up to 150, and then 151 - and at that point Canelo countered and said he was willing to shed two pounds in order to make the fight happen.Canelo team were still learning at that time, Canelo openly on video said "I can make 150", and he only said that to get that fight. He was held to that and they both settled for 152 in the end. At the end of the day Canelo make the concession to make that fight happen and I respect him for that.
“I’m the bigger guy, why would I give up weight?” Canelo said. “You want to know what happened? They wanted to fight at welterweight. I told them, ‘No way, those days are over for me.’ Then they said let’s do the fight at 150. I said I couldn’t do that. Then 151. To make this fight happen I said I would give up two pounds. Then we finally agreed on 152," Canelo said.
The Mexican star further claimed that Mayweather and his team tried to keep him quiet regarding the "catch-weight" negotiations.
"They tried to keep us quiet. They told us not to speak with the media. They told us not to disclose anything and we were fine with that. The reason why we are talking about the weight today is because they called us idiots and said we wanted the catch-weight, they are lying," said Canelo, who weighs around 153 to 154-pounds as of Tuesday.
